Most bathroom remodels include bathroom vanities, bathroom faucets, shower and tub fixtures, and sometimes freestanding tubs depending on the space.
Start with the layout and key features like the vanity and tub, then choose coordinating faucets and fixtures.
Choose a vanity based on your space, storage needs, and overall design style.
Shower trim controls a single function, while diverter trim allows you to switch between multiple water outlets.
Freestanding tubs work best in larger bathrooms or primary suites where they can serve as a focal point.
Choose products within the same collection or keep finishes consistent across faucets, fixtures, and hardware.
